What critical values distinguish overvoltage and undervoltage protection on this device?
The exact cutoff thresholds are overvoltage 270 VAC ±5 V and undervoltage 170 VAC ±5 V, which triggers a fast cutoff to prevent damage. The device can carry a maximum load of 60 A and a useful power of 8.8 kVA, providing robust protection for your home network. The cutoff time is very short, and it restores operation as soon as the voltage returns to the normal range. This responsiveness helps protect sensitive equipment and power supplies.

Why can this type of relay improve the reliability of your installation?
It protects against voltage variations that could damage equipment and cause failures. By detecting voltage deviations quickly, it cuts off power and then automatically restores it when voltage returns to the normal range. This minimizes interruptions and reduces wear on sensitive components. For devices like power supplies, computer systems, and small motors, this level of protection can extend their lifespan and reduce maintenance costs.
